The essence of *808s & Heartbreak* is a profound dive into Kanye's experiences with love and pain. Inspired by the death of his mother and the end of a significant relationship, the album is a cathartic expression of his grief. The use of the Roland TR-808 drum machine provides an iconic beat that becomes the backbone of the album's production.

One of the standout tracks, *"Love Lockdown,"* introduces a stark new direction. The song employs a minimalist beat and Kanye's autotuned vocals, which became a signature element of the record's style. This track was both critically acclaimed and commercially successful, signaling the arrival of a new era in Kanye's music.

image*"Heartless,"* another track from the album, demonstrates Kanye's unique blend of melody and beat. The song’s haunting beat and emotional lyrics perfectly convey the pain of love lost. *"Street Lights,"* with its melancholic tone and introspective lyrics, dives deeper into themes of solitude and desire.

*808s & Heartbreak* also introduced a new wave of influence on the music industry. Its innovative use of autotune and electronic production influenced many artists across various genres, across all music genres. Artists like Travis Scott, Future, and Kid Cudi have cited the album as a key inspiration in their own work.
